This video tutorial introduces systems of linear equations, explaining how they consist of multiple equations that can be solved to find where their graphs intersect. It demonstrates how to test if an ordered pair is a solution to a system by substituting values into the equations. The tutorial also covers graphing techniques to find solutions, emphasizing the use of slope-intercept form to plot equations and identify intersection points. The video concludes with practical examples of solving systems by graphing.
